1

私は現在このチュートリアルに従っています。対応するPythonファイルを実行すると、ここと同じ問題が発生します(ただし、ValaではなくPythonを使用しています)。

どうやら私はPythonにgtk3を使用するように指示する必要がありますが、これを行うにはどうすればよいですか?

私はUbuntu12.04、python2.7、glade3.14を使用しています。

4

2 に答える 2

2

それは奇妙です。回避策として、GtkHBoxまたはGtkVBoxを使用できます。ただし、これら2つは最近(GTK 3.2で)非推奨になり、GtkGridが採用されました。また、PythonGTK3の公式チュートリアルもご覧ください。

于 2013-01-09T13:58:09.787 に答える
0

問題の原因はわかりませんが、my.gladeの内容をanother.gladeにコピーし、gladeで開いて保存し、スクリプトを実行するだけで機能するようになりました。おそらく、もう再現できない間違いを犯したのではないでしょうか。

liberforceに感謝します。投稿されたチュートリアルでは、問題の「gtk +側」についての理解が深まりましたが、これまでは空き地にのみ集中していました。

于 2013-01-10T00:44:31.230 に答える